Pleasure
Pleasure
n.
The
gratification
of
the
senses
or of
the
mind
;
agreeable
sensations
or
emotions
;
the
excitement
,
relish
, or
happiness
produced
by
the
expectation
or
the
enjoyment
of
something
good
,
delightful
, or
satisfying
;
opposed
to
pain
,
sorrow
,
etc
.
Pleasure
n.
Amusement
;
sport
;
diversion
;
self
-
indulgence
;
frivolous
or
dissipating
enjoyment
;
hence
,
sensual
gratification
;
opposed
to
labor
,
service
,
duty
,
self
-
denial
,
etc
.
Pleasure
n.
What
the
will
dictates
or
prefers
as
gratifying
or
satisfying
;
hence
,
will
;
choice
;
wish
;
purpose
.
Pleasure
n.
That
which
pleases
; a
favor
; a
gratification
.
Pleasure
v. t.
To
give
or
afford
pleasure
to; to
please
; to
gratify
.
Pleasure
v. i.
To
take
pleasure
; to
seek
pursue
pleasure
; as, to go
pleasuring
.
